General Summary:

Qualcomm is enabling a world where everyone and everything can be intelligently connected. Qualcomm 5G and AI innovations are the power behind the connected intelligent edge. You’ll find our technologies behind and inside the innovations that deliver significant value across multiple industries and to billions of people every day.

Qualcomm engineering teams rely heavily on the latest High Performance Computing (HPC) technologies to design and develop new products using electronic design automation (EDA) tools. This role offers an exciting opportunity to manage and deliver a portfolio of distributed software solutions and services for core engineering teams. You will gain experience leading a portfolio of critical projects while building scalable and fault-tolerant software solutions that are deployed on some of the largest supercomputing infrastructures across the globe.

    What are we looking for?

    Engineering Data Analytics & Applications (EDAAP) team is looking for an experienced software development manager preferably with exposure to HPC technologies. The team handles development of software and analytics solutions enabling High Performance Compute grid and large-scale, distributed applications. They work on components and services for HPC infrastructure optimization, hardware IP management systems, petabyte-scale cloud data platforms, development of machine learning solutions, data pipelines, and operational insights.

    This role will lead a team of about 30 software developers and data engineers working on a portfolio of software products and analytics being developed by the team. The ideal candidate would be a seasoned Software Development Manager experienced in engaging with business and technical stakeholders, understanding complex problem statements, and proposing value-driven software and analytics solutions.
